HAWK JUNCTION 0.0 yard Siderite 12.7 46 Helen 16.6 16 Wawa 18.7 44 yard Trembley 22.5 32 yard Brient* 25.2| Michipicoten 26.0| yard
*because of the geography at Michipicoten, the yard for the harbour was located almost a mile uphill at Brient. Brient has been abandoned now for some time. The sinter plant at Wawa closed in 1997, and in 2001 the entire branch was abandoned and rails removed.
